Mô tả

**Problem**
Currently, when a Flagsmith client is initialized, it makes a blocking remote call to the Flagsmith endpoint to fetch the environment document. If this fetch fails, the exception is simply logged with an error message.

The issue arises during subsequent flag evaluations (get_environment_flags / get_identity_flags). If the initial fetch failed, the SDK defaults to fetching the flags via a [remote API call](https://github.com/Flagsmith/flagsmith-python-client/blob/main/flagsmith/flagsmith.py#L252-L259).

This behavior is highly undesirable when the client is explicitly configured for local evaluation mode.

**Systemic Impact**
If the client is unable to fetch the environment document because the Flagsmith edge/proxy is experiencing high load or degradation, the default API fallback mechanism drastically worsens the situation. Instead of polling for the document occasionally, the client begins making a remote API call for every single flag evaluation. This creates a thundering herd effect, overwhelming the proxy and potentially causing a death spiral where the proxy can never recover to a healthy state. Also, now clients are no longer evaluating flags locally resulting in latencies in the call path.

**Proposed Solution**
We need a way to verify the client's state and prevent unwanted remote API spam.

**Introduce a ready() API:** The SDK should expose a ready() method (or an is_ready property) that developers can use to check for client readiness before proceeding with flag evaluations in the evaluation path.

**Re-evaluate the Fallback Behavior:** When in local evaluation mode, the SDK should ideally not fall back to remote API calls on a per-evaluation basis if the environment document is missing. Instead, it should return default flags and rely on the background poller to eventually fetch the document once the proxy recovers.

**Expected Behavior**
In local evaluation mode, a failure to fetch the initial environment document should not silently convert the client into a remote-evaluation client. Developers should be able to check if the local cache is populated and healthy via a ready() method.
